Several guidelines recommend the use of propofol for the treatment of refractory status epilepticus. It is also often used in combination with ketamine with minimal side effects. Its use can avoid the need for paralysis and in some instances the potential side-effects of succinylcholine. Propofol is also used to deepen anesthesia to relieve laryngospasm.

Propofol can also decrease systemic vascular resistance, myocardial blood flow, and oxygen consumption, possibly through direct vasodilation. Propofol has more pronounced hemodynamic effects relative to many intravenous anesthetic agents. Reports of blood pressure drops of 30% or more are thought to be at least partially due to inhibition of sympathetic nerve activity. Recreational use of the drug has been described among medical staff, such as anesthetists who have access to the drug. The short-term effects sought via recreational use include mild euphoria, hallucinations, and disinhibition.
